3'-[(TERT-BUTOXYCARBONYL)AMINO]-1,1'-BIPHENYL-4-CARBOXYLIC ACID is a chemical compound characterized by its molecular formula C24H23NO4. It is a versatile reagent in organic synthesis and serves as a building block for the creation of various pharmaceuticals and agrochemicals. 3'-[(TERT-BUTOXYCARBONYL)AMINO]-1,1'-BIPHENYL-4-CARBOXYLIC ACID is recognized for its ability to modify the chemical structure of organic molecules, which makes it a valuable asset in the development of drugs and other biologically active substances. Furthermore, it has potential applications in materials science and engineering as a precursor for the synthesis of novel materials.

Check Digit Verification of cas no

The CAS Registry Mumber 904086-02-8 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 9,0,4,0,8 and 6 respectively; the second part has 2 digits, 0 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 904086-02:
(8*9)+(7*0)+(6*4)+(5*0)+(4*8)+(3*6)+(2*0)+(1*2)=148
148 % 10 = 8
So 904086-02-8 is a valid CAS Registry Number.
